Description
The BOD Analyzer YR06297 is engineered to deliver precise measurements of Biochemical Oxygen Demand (BOD) using an international mercury-free pressure difference method, ensuring accuracy and environmental safety. This sophisticated device is equipped with six independent analysis channels, allowing it to handle six samples simultaneously without interference. Its real-time monitoring capability provides continuous insight into the testing process, while its full automation feature means that laboratory personnel do not need to oversee the measurements constantly. All data is automatically recorded, with detailed curve analyses generated and stored for future review.

Frequently Asked Questions
What is the testing range of the YR06297 BOD Analyzer?
The testing range spans from 0 to 4000 mg/L, accommodating a wide variety of sample types.
How long do tests take with this device?
Test duration can vary significantly, ranging from 1 to 30 days, largely dependent on the specific requirements of each sample.
How many samples can it handle simultaneously?
This analyzer can process up to 6 samples at the same time, making it highly efficient for busy labs.

Technical Specifications
Model | YR06297 |
Test Range | 0-4000 mg/L |
Test Error | It meets the accuracy testing standard for water quality BOD5 (glucose glutamic acid standard solution BOD5=180-230mg/L) |
Test Duration | 1-30 days |
Test Quantity | 6 pieces |
Recording Interval | 24 minutes -12 hours/time |
Storage quantity | Detailed data: Save the BOD values and biochemical reaction curves of the latest set of analytical samples. |
Historical data: Can save 20 sets of final test data. | |
Culture flask solvent | 580ml |
Culture temperature | 20 ±1 °C |
Wireless print | |
Power | 110-220V, 50/60Hz |
